Leon and New Haven are places in West Virginia.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

New Haven has the higher population (1,735 vs 322 in Leon). New Haven has the higher median household income ($56,500 vs $30,688 in Leon). Leon has the higher median home value ($109,400 vs $101,700 in New Haven).
